socket_set_nonblock
<<<
socket_set_option socket_shutdown
>>>

6.35 Sockets
6 Référence des fonctions
 Manuel PHP

Introduction
Pré-requis
Installation
Configuration à l'exécution
Types de ressources
Constantes pré-définies
Erreurs de socket
Exemples
socket_accept
socket_bind
socket_clear_error
socket_close
socket_connect
socket_create_listen
socket_create_pair
socket_create
socket_get_option
socket_getpeername
socket_getsockname
socket_last_error
socket_listen
socket_read
socket_recv
socket_recvfrom
socket_select
socket_send
socket_sendto
socket_set_block
socket_set_nonblock
->socket_set_option
socket_shutdown
socket_strerror
socket_write

6.35.30 socket_set_option()Modifie les options de socket

[ Exemples avec socket_set_option ]   PHP 4 >= 4.3.0, PHP 5

bool  socket_set_option ( resource   socket , int   level , int   optname , mixed   optval )

socket_set_option configure l'option spécifiée par optname , au niveau de protocole level à la valeur pointée par optval pour la socket spécifiée par socket . socket_set_option retourne FALSE en cas d'échec.

Le paramètre level spécifie la couche du protocole de l'option. Par exemple, pour modifier une option de la couche socket, un niveau égal à SOL_SOCKET va être utilisé. Les autres niveaux, comme TCP, peuvent être utilisés en spécifiant un numéro de protocole pour ce niveau. Les numéros de protocoles peuvent être utilisés en utilisant la fonction getprotobyname .

Les options disponibles sont les mêmes que pour socket_get_option .

Note

Cette fonction était appelée socket_setopt avant PHP 4.3.0.

<< socket_set_option >>
socket_set_nonblock Sockets socket_shutdown